Finance Assistant job in Glasgow

Your new company
Based on the outskirts of Glasgow, our client is recruiting for a Finance Assistant to join their team on a permanent basis. You’ll be joining a well-established, growing organisation. The hours of work are Monday–Friday 8.30am–4.30pm and there is flexibility offered with start and finish times. The role is office-based in the East End of Glasgow and the organisation can be accessed by local public transport and there is also on-site parking.

Your new role
Reporting to the Accountant and working as part of a busy finance team, you will play a key role in ensuring the smooth day-to-day running of the finance administration. This is a fast-paced position that would suit someone who enjoys variety, thrives in a busy environment and takes pride in delivering accurate work.
Key responsibilities will include:
  • Supplier statement reconciliations
  • Maintaining and updating internal systems and databases
  • Supporting stock control and inventory administration
  • Processing purchase orders and liaising with suppliers where required
  • Preparing reports and spreadsheets for management
  • Managing incoming enquiries and providing administrative support across department
  • Ensuring all records are maintained accurately and in line with company procedures
  • Supporting continuous improvement initiatives across the operation
What you'll need to succeed
To be successful in this role, you will be an experienced finance assistant/finance administrator with strong organisational skills and excellent attention to detail.
You will ideally have:
  • Previous finance administrative experience
  • Strong IT skills, including Microsoft Excel
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to build effective working relationships
  • A proactive and flexible approach to work
  • The ability to prioritise a varied workload in a fast-paced environment
  • Strong attention to detail and a commitment to accuracy
What you'll get in return
Alongside the opportunity to join an established and growing organisation, you will benefit from:
  • A supportive, friendly and collaborative team environment
  • Genuine opportunities for development and progression as the business continues to grow
  • Modern office facilities based in Glasgow
  • Excellent flexibility around start and finish times
  • Free on-site parking
  • The chance to join a business that values its people and promotes from within wherever possible
